Listed below are speeds​ (mi/h) measured from traffic on a busy highway. This simple random sample was obtained at​ 3:30 P.M. on a weekday. Use the sample data to construct a 95​% confidence interval estimate of the population standard deviation.   60 62 62 57 62 55 61 60 61 69 58 68       The confidence interval estimate is___​mi/h<σ<____​mi/h. ​(Round to one decimal place as​ needed.)   Does the confidence interval describe the standard deviation for all times during the​ week? Choose the correct answer below.     A. No. The confidence interval is an estimate of the standard deviation of the population of speeds at​ 3:30 on a​ weekday, not other times.   B. Yes. The confidence interval describes the standard deviation for all times during the week.
